Q86. Read the sentence carefully and please select that part of the sentence which has a grammatical error. If there is no error, select 'E'. (Ignore punctuation mistakes). **An anti-extortion cell is opened by the district police headquarter six months ago as a precautionary measure.**

  1.  An anti-extortion cell is opened
  2.  by the district police headquarter
  3.  six months ago
  4.  as a precautionary measure.
  5.  No error.

Solution : An anti-extortion cell is opened
Q87. Read the sentence carefully and please select that part of the sentence which has a grammatical error. If there is no error, select 'E'. (Ignore punctuation mistakes). **Hindi and Marathi are different forms of the Sanskrit which were once spoken in almost every part of India.**

  1.  Hindi and Marathi are
  2.  different forms of the Sanskrit
  3.  which were once spoken
  4.  in almost every part of India.
  5.  No error.

Solution : which were once spoken
Q88. Read the sentence carefully and please select that part of the sentence which has a grammatical error. If there is no error, select 'E'. (Ignore punctuation mistakes). **Everyone is impress by his zeal and enthusiasm.**

  1.  Everyone is
  2.  impress by
  3.  his zeal
  4.  and enthusiasm.
  5.  No error.

Solution : impress by
Q89. Read the sentence carefully and please select that part of the sentence which has a grammatical error. If there is no error, select 'E'. (Ignore punctuation mistakes). **His father told me that though his son had worked very hard, but he had failed to make any mark in the examination.**

  1.  His father told me
  2.  that though his son had
  3.  worked very hard,
  4.  but he had failed to make any mark in the examination.
  5.  No error.

Solution : but he had failed to make any mark in the examination.

Q90. Read the sentence carefully and please select that part of the sentence which has a grammatical error. If there is no error, select 'E'. (Ignore punctuation mistakes). **The teacher promised that he will explain it if they come before school the following day.**

  1.  The teacher promised
  2.  that he will explain it
  3.  if they come
  4.  before school the following day.
  5.  No error.

Solution : that he will explain it
